On some occasions, however, party wall surface agreements were participated in numerous years prior to building. In the case of 199 Republic, for example, residences had actually been built at both 197 Commonwealth to the eastern and 203 Republic to the west when J. Arthur Beebe entered into event wall arrangements with both owners on June 25, 1888 (Book 1832, pages 290 and 291). He did not submit a permit to start construction, nevertheless, up until October of 1890, greater than two years later.     As the event wall surface honor is personal to the celebrations, if an event wall surface land surveyor makes an order that the settlement is payable, he can only purchase that this is paid by the structure proprietor called in the Award. It is consequently important that as a structure owner offering a property, that you seek an ideal indemnity from the new owner. Equally, as an adjacent proprietor who might obtain some payment, you will intend to settle on exactly how this settlement is to be allocated between the outbound adjacent owner and the inbound adjoining owner. Should any kind of damages occur to neighbouring home that can be attributed to the jobs, it is incumbent on the structure owner to repair it and pay for the fixings. The onus of evidence that the damages was triggered by the works also rests squarely on the shoulders of the structure owner, rather than the neighbour. It wouldn't be the very first time that a neighbour claims that fractures have occurred as an outcome of the jobs which is far more difficult to refute if an Arrange of Problem was not carried out before works commencing. If the wall is completely on one property and no other property or structure touches it, it's probably not a party wall. Such arrangements will certainly specify regulations regarding a party's rights to change the wall surface. As an example, an agreement may claim that both events can hang photos on their respective sides of the wall surface. The agreement may additionally state, however, that for one event to make architectural adjustments to the celebration wall surface, it would call for the consent of both events.
